Title :
Characteristics of Axial and Radial Surface Tension Sealing Structures for HDD FDB Spindles

Abstract :
This paper presents the characteristics of the axial and radial surface tension sealing structures. Based on the 6-DOF rotor-bearing coupled dynamic analysis, the movement of the shaft relative to the sleeve during and immediately after a shock is calculated. By use of the finite volume method, volume of fluid, K-e turbulence model and dynamic mesh technique, the anti-shock capacity and anti-centrifugal force capacity of the two structures are investigated. The results are significant for optimal design of the sealing structure in hard disk drive fluid dynamic bearings spindles.
